A uniform ring of mass m1 and radius R is pivoted a point on its rim. A small object of mass m2 is glued to the a point on the ring opposite the pivot point. Initially, m2 is above the pivot in unstable equilibrium and then begins to move. Find the angular velocity when the m2 is directly below the pivot. m,
